Bicycle Friendly CommunitiesChandler, AZ | Bronze Level
Engineering: Chandler has developed an extensive bike lane network that encompasses 50 percent of the arterial streets in the city, covering a total of over 100 miles. Since 2005, Chandler has added another 20 miles of bike lanes through arterial and collector street improvement projects. Since its original 2004 application, the cumulative total of new bike lanes through the City of Chandler is 43 miles. Chandler has also started construction on the final phase of the Paseo Trail, which will be completed later soon. The Paseo Trail is a multi-use trail which provides 6.5 miles of paved trail with lighting, benches, drinking desert landscaping. Additionally, the City Council approved $750,000 of funding for a 25,000 square foot “Grind Park” in which BMX and freestyle bike enthusiasts can ride.
